**Q: How do I access the Brindlewood partner SFTP drop?**

New hires at Fennimore Logistics should first request the drop role from their team lead, then verify the host fingerprint against the onboarding wiki before connecting. Files from Brindlewood arrive nightly and must not be renamed. If the service account is ever locked out, recovery requires the passphrase held by the integrations team, shown below.

recovery phrase for yajop-tagef: quenael-zoriel-aldael-quenax-druion

Hey — quick handover before I'm off to Karuna Bay. The cron-to-Flowspindle migration is about 80% done. Payroll digest and the nightly reindex now run as Flowspindle DAGs; the rest still live on the old box. Don't touch the stale crontab on worker-legacy, it's reference only. If a DAG wedges, pause the schedule, clear the task, retrigger. Marek knows the quirks if you're stuck. To unlock the Flowspindle operator vault, use the recovery passphrase below.

strongbox words: druvan-lamys-eliius-jorax-istox-soreth-ulays-gilix-ralix-oliiel-norwyn-casvan-praius

## Artifact Signing — SDK Parity Notes (Weekly Sync)

Kestrel SDK for Android reached parity with the Swift client this sprint: offline queueing, batched telemetry, and retry semantics now match. Both SDKs ship as signed artifacts from the same pipeline. Remaining gap: background sync throttling, targeted next sprint. Verify both release bundles before tagging. Both artifacts validate against the shared signing key below.

signing key of kawig-fafog = bky19_6Fypv1qws7J8qJtaYjX

Note for future maintainers: the Huebeck contrast-audit stage began failing on all PRs after we bumped the audit library to 4.x, which tightened the AA ratio check on disabled-state text. This is expected — the old 3.x behavior exempted disabled controls entirely. Either fix the offending tokens in the Lanternfield theme or add explicit suppressions with a linked ticket; do not pin back to 3.x. The first green run after the migration carries the token below.

session token of kagup-hahaf = htk3_2b8